Cost of Hacking & Tiling in Singapore: A Contractor's Breakdown
Understanding the price of hacking and tiling in Singapore can be difficult, especially for first-time homeowners . As a experienced contractor, I've created a breakdown of what you can foresee, considering various factors. The initial cost largely depends on the space being worked on, the sort of tiles chosen (ceramic, porcelain, marble, etc.), and the difficulty of the hacking required. Generally, hacking on its own can range between $30 to $80 per square foot, influenced by whether the existing flooring is easy to remove (like old tiles) or complex (like concrete or screed). Tiling itself typically runs $25 to $60 per square foot, with high-end materials pushing such a figure upwards . Here’s a quick summary:
- Hacking: $30 - $80 per sq m (depending on flooring material )
- Tiling: $25 - $60 per sq m (influenced by tile material)
- Additional fees : Including waste tile allowance (typically 5-10%), debris disposal and manpower )
